What Is the Cost of Living Near Des Moines?

Understanding the cost of living near Des Moines is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at TM Program of Broward County.
Des Moines' Cost of Living Index is approximately 80.8 (19.2% less expensive than US average; 10.1% less than IA average). State capital, affordable housing, growing. DART b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from TM Program of Broward County,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of TM Program of Broward County sal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$48 (DART mon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$600+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$650+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,078 - $3,328+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
